Home Services Experience Get in touch

FPGA · Video

High-speed SDI video on Xilinx FPGA

Design and debug of SDI video transport on a unique Xilinx FPGA-based product. Investigated and resolved clock recovery issues, SDI startup and synchronisation issues, and jitter anomalies, delivering a production-ready solution.

ASIC · Digital design

RTL design for custom silicon

Block-level RTL design and verification contributing to ASIC tapeout. Worked across RTL development and functional/formal verification stages, targetting agreed test coverage metrics.

Systems · PCB

High-speed board design & bringup

End-to-end PCB design for a high-speed mixed-signal PCIe system, from concept design to schematic capture to layout and lab bringup. Managed SI constraints, PCIe compliance, power requirements, and manufacturing handover.

Rapid prototyping · Embedded software

Off-the-shelf-hardware proof of concept

Rapid prototyping of data-logging hardware using off-the-shelf materials and Python-based software to create a proof of concept for an early-stage startup. Delivered in 4 weeks.

Career history

2025 – Present

ACELG LTD

Independent Contractor

Operating as a contractor through ACELG LTD, taking on high-impact engagements in FPGA design, embedded systems, and hardware development. Clients include startup founders and broadcast video companies.

FPGAPCBEmbedded CPython

2021 – 2025

Graphcore

Verification Engineer

Graphcore is a unicorn startup developing next-generation AI hardware, acquired by SoftBank in 2024. I worked on the silicon verification team, on both UVM-based testbenches, and also an in-house C++ and Python-based test framework, primarily on modules peripheral to bought-in PCIe blocks.

Functional verificationUVMSystemVerilogC++Python

2019 – 2021

Broadcom

Group Leader

Broadcom is a global semiconductor and software company focused on infrastructure solutions. I acted as a line manager and project manager for a team of 5 engineers, integrated with teams in India and the US, delivering improvements to cloud-based video transcoding hardware.

Project managementTeam leadershipEmbedded LinuxVideo processing

2012 – 2019

Argon Design

Group Leader / Principal Engineer

Argon Design was a technology consultancy engaging in the development of board-level hardware, RTL for FPGAs and ASICs, low-level software, algorithms, and system architectures. It worked as an outsourced development team for other companies on a project basis and was acquired by Broadcom in 2019. Its customers ranged from multinationals to individual entrepreneurs.

FPGAASICRTLPCBEmbedded softwareSystems design

FPGA & Digital

  • Verilog / SystemVerilog
  • Xilinx / Vivado
  • Intel / Quartus
  • GT transceivers
  • AXI / AHB buses
  • Clock recovery & synchronisation
  • Timing closure
  • SDI, LVDS, PCIe, DisplayPort, Ethernet

ASIC & Verification

  • RTL design
  • IP assessment & integration
  • Functional and formal verification
  • Coverage definition and closure
  • Simulation (Questa, VCS)

Hardware & Embedded

  • Schematic / PCB design (Altium / Allegro)
  • High-speed layout & signal integrity
  • C firmware
  • MicroBlaze / Nios / ARM
  • Hardware debug (oscilloscope / spectrum analyser)
  • EMC testing

Software & Tools

  • Python
  • C++
  • Linux
  • Test automation
  • Git version control
  • Jira project tracking
  • Kotlin / iOS app development
  • SQLite data processing

Want to know more?

My full CV is available on request — contact me for full details.

Request CV